DESCRIPTION OF CONTROLS

Fuel Valve
The fuel valve controls fuel flow from the fuel tank to the carburetor.
The fuel valve must be ON to start and operate the mower. The fuel
valve should be kept OFF when the mower is not in use.

Throttle Lever

Flywheel Brake Lever
This lever is connected to the
engine flywheel brake and the
engine switch. The engine will not
start or run unless this lever is held
against the handlebar.

CHOKE

For starting a cold engine.

FAST

For restarting a warm engine and for mowing.

SLOW

For idling the engine.
